Viavi (VIAV) Boosts 5G Network Test Capability With TMLite

In this article:

Viavi Solutions Inc. VIAV has introduced TMLite, an updated version of its flagship TM500 Network Tester.

This new solution allows vendors to enhance engineering productivity and identify software errors through functional test tools. The TMLite has been designed to give engineers an early-stage functional development tool that will help bring 5G products to market faster.

The TM500 is a scalable test system that is used for validating network performance across different cells and radio access technologies. It is in use at almost every wireless base station manufacturer around the world.

The TM500 family includes the Network Tester, an O-RU Tester, an O-DU Tester and TMLite. TMLite enables performance testing for the 5G Standalone features and delivers baseband for one 5G New Radio carrier on a commercial off-the-shelf server.

Viavi is a global provider of network test, monitoring and assurance solutions for communications service providers, enterprises and network equipment manufacturers. It is also a leader in light management solutions for 3D sensing, anti-counterfeiting, consumer electronics, industrial and defense applications.

Viavi’s solutions are well suited to meet the rapidly changing industry trends, given its technology prowess, product depth and wide customer base. It has a comprehensive product portfolio that offers end-to-end network visibility and analytics.

Viavi engages in targeted restructuring activities to consolidate its operations and better align businesses with evolving market conditions. This San Jose, CA-based company expects to benefit from the secular demand for 5G wireless, fiber and 3D sensing.
